Cadmia, a small island nation, recently revised its income-tax law. The new law sought to increase taxes on wealthy corporations and citizens with higher incomes. Surprisingly, everyone responded positively to the tax revision as they believed that it will decrease inequality in the nation. In this scenario, the people of Cadmia have demonstrated support for: a. distributive justice. b. procedural justice. c. morality. d. justice.

1 Answer

5 votes

Answer:Distributive justice

Explanation:Distributive justice refers to how goods are equally distributed and acquired by the public citizens.

Distributive justice it refers to how members of the society get assurance that they will receive basic level of goods and equal opportunities in how they receive those goods which will be determine by the same amount of effort they put . So in this society those who receive high income get taxed more this will mean that everyone get taxed according to how much they receive that creates equality.
